When snow is falling, and temperatures are dropping, reach for the Revolution II GORE-TEX Gloves to stay out and keep adventuring all day long. These gloves feature GORE-TEX waterproofing to keep your hands dry in any conditions, plus EnduraLoft insulation for warmth without the bulk. A polyurethane diamond grip palm ensures you won't lose your grip on your poles or tools, while the updated design gives you better dexterity and a more comfortable fit. And if you need to use your touchscreen device, no problem - these gloves are touchscreen compatible. Wherever winter takes you, the Revolution II GORE-TEX Gloves will follow.

How to measure
Measure around a flat hand at the knuckles, do not include your thumb. Also measure your hand length from the base of your palm to the end of your middle finger. Use the larger of the two measurements to select your glove size.
